Explain the following:
Concentrated nitric add appears yellow when it is left standing in a glass bottle.
Advertisements
उत्तर
Although pure concentrated nitric acid is colorless, it appears yellow when left standing in a glass bottle due to the dissolution of reddish brown nitrogen dioxide gas in the acid. Nitrogen dioxide is produced because of the thermal decomposition of a portion of nitric acid.
4HNO3 → 2H2O + 4NO2 + O2
